Disservin 00a28ae325 Add helpers for managing aligned memory
Previously, we had two type aliases, LargePagePtr and AlignedPtr, which
required manually initializing the aligned memory for the pointer.

The new helpers:

- make_unique_aligned
- make_unique_large_page

are now available for allocating aligned memory (with large pages). They
behave similarly to std::make_unique, ensuring objects allocated with
these functions follow RAII.

The old approach had issues with initializing non-trivial types or
arrays of objects. The evaluation function of the network is now a
unique pointer to an array instead of an array of unique pointers.

Memory related functions have been moved into memory.h

namespace Stockfish {
// Wrapper for systems where the c++17 implementation
// does not guarantee the availability of aligned_alloc(). Memory allocated with
// std_aligned_alloc() must be freed with std_aligned_free().
void* std_aligned_alloc(size_t alignment, size_t size) {
// Apple requires 10.15, which is enforced in the makefile
#if defined(_ISOC11_SOURCE) || defined(__APPLE__)
return aligned_alloc(alignment, size);
#elif defined(POSIXALIGNEDALLOC)
void* mem;
return posix_memalign(&mem, alignment, size) ? nullptr : mem;
#elif defined(_WIN32) && !defined(_M_ARM) && !defined(_M_ARM64)
return _mm_malloc(size, alignment);
#elif defined(_WIN32)
return _aligned_malloc(size, alignment);
#else
return std::aligned_alloc(alignment, size);
#endif
}
void std_aligned_free(void* ptr) {
#if defined(POSIXALIGNEDALLOC)
free(ptr);
#elif defined(_WIN32) && !defined(_M_ARM) && !defined(_M_ARM64)
_mm_free(ptr);
#elif defined(_WIN32)
_aligned_free(ptr);
#else
free(ptr);
#endif
}
// aligned_large_pages_alloc() will return suitably aligned memory, if possible using large pages.
#if defined(_WIN32)
static void* aligned_large_pages_alloc_windows([[maybe_unused]] size_t allocSize) {
#if !defined(_WIN64)
return nullptr;
#else
HANDLE hProcessToken{};
LUID luid{};
void* mem = nullptr;
const size_t largePageSize = GetLargePageMinimum();
if (!largePageSize)
return nullptr;
// Dynamically link OpenProcessToken, LookupPrivilegeValue and AdjustTokenPrivileges
HMODULE hAdvapi32 = GetModuleHandle(TEXT("advapi32.dll"));
if (!hAdvapi32)
hAdvapi32 = LoadLibrary(TEXT("advapi32.dll"));
auto OpenProcessToken_f =
OpenProcessToken_t((void (*)()) GetProcAddress(hAdvapi32, "OpenProcessToken"));
if (!OpenProcessToken_f)
return nullptr;
auto LookupPrivilegeValueA_f =
LookupPrivilegeValueA_t((void (*)()) GetProcAddress(hAdvapi32, "LookupPrivilegeValueA"));
if (!LookupPrivilegeValueA_f)
return nullptr;
auto AdjustTokenPrivileges_f =
AdjustTokenPrivileges_t((void (*)()) GetProcAddress(hAdvapi32, "AdjustTokenPrivileges"));
if (!AdjustTokenPrivileges_f)
return nullptr;
// We need SeLockMemoryPrivilege, so try to enable it for the process
if (!OpenProcessToken_f( // OpenProcessToken()
GetCurrentProcess(), TOKEN_ADJUST_PRIVILEGES | TOKEN_QUERY, &hProcessToken))
return nullptr;
if (LookupPrivilegeValueA_f(nullptr, "SeLockMemoryPrivilege", &luid))
{
TOKEN_PRIVILEGES tp{};
TOKEN_PRIVILEGES prevTp{};
DWORD prevTpLen = 0;
tp.PrivilegeCount = 1;
tp.Privileges[0].Luid = luid;
tp.Privileges[0].Attributes = SE_PRIVILEGE_ENABLED;
// Try to enable SeLockMemoryPrivilege. Note that even if AdjustTokenPrivileges() succeeds,
// we still need to query GetLastError() to ensure that the privileges were actually obtained.
if (AdjustTokenPrivileges_f(hProcessToken, FALSE, &tp, sizeof(TOKEN_PRIVILEGES), &prevTp,
&prevTpLen)
&& GetLastError() == ERROR_SUCCESS)
{
// Round up size to full pages and allocate
allocSize = (allocSize + largePageSize - 1) & ~size_t(largePageSize - 1);
mem = VirtualAlloc(nullptr, allocSize, MEM_RESERVE | MEM_COMMIT | MEM_LARGE_PAGES,
PAGE_READWRITE);
// Privilege no longer needed, restore previous state
AdjustTokenPrivileges_f(hProcessToken, FALSE, &prevTp, 0, nullptr, nullptr);
}
}
CloseHandle(hProcessToken);
return mem;
#endif
}
void* aligned_large_pages_alloc(size_t allocSize) {
// Try to allocate large pages
void* mem = aligned_large_pages_alloc_windows(allocSize);
// Fall back to regular, page-aligned, allocation if necessary
if (!mem)
mem = VirtualAlloc(nullptr, allocSize, MEM_RESERVE | MEM_COMMIT, PAGE_READWRITE);
return mem;
}
#else
void* aligned_large_pages_alloc(size_t allocSize) {
#if defined(__linux__)
constexpr size_t alignment = 2 * 1024 * 1024; // assumed 2MB page size
#else
constexpr size_t alignment = 4096; // assumed small page size
#endif
// Round up to multiples of alignment
size_t size = ((allocSize + alignment - 1) / alignment) * alignment;
void* mem = std_aligned_alloc(alignment, size);
#if defined(MADV_HUGEPAGE)
madvise(mem, size, MADV_HUGEPAGE);
#endif
return mem;
}
#endif
